Output 62d3c333a5344100260b30c8c2cacdee3f2dee5730984455986c73f84c03af1f:1070

value
90647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99ee01bbc954dd088662c95c5af5983e7b309ac0 OP_EQUAL
address
3FivRtpPif6YWQiGRQqhh8PM14C9ktGFuA
transaction
62d3c333a5344100260b30c8c2cacdee3f2dee5730984455986c73f84c03af1f
spent
true